Output 70838b79f3817c54a49b5945f9bf20839e68c41dd5305417096f11caa29d72a7:0

value
372594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4edabcf8bfd123ccd365b12b7dad3c8cf1315c6 OP_EQUAL
address
3KeH5pfEPZyvbhcaWgcY2FzTxFWhjmqLci
transaction
70838b79f3817c54a49b5945f9bf20839e68c41dd5305417096f11caa29d72a7
spent
true